Ingredients

For the Cookies

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up butter, softened
  • 1 egg
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 cup fresh or frozen blueberries

How to Make Delicious Blueberry Cookies

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C) to ensure it’s hot enough when you bake the cookies.

Step 2: Prepare the Dough

In a large mixing bowl:
1. Combine butter, sugar, egg, and vanilla extract.
2. Mix until smooth and creamy using a whisk or electric mixer.

Step 3: Add Dry Ingredients

Add the dry ingredients:
1. Stir in all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t.
2. Mix until just combined; avoid overmixing for softer cookies.

Step 4: Incorporate Blueberries

Gently fold in:
– The blueberries,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the dough without crushing them.

Step 5: Shape the Cookies

Using a tablespoon:
– Drop portions of dough onto a lined baking sheet, leaving space between each cookie for spreading.

Step 6: Bake the Cookies

Bake in your preheated oven:
– For 10-12 minutes or until edges are golden brown.

Step 7: Cool Down

Once baked:
– Remove from the oven and allow them to cool on a wire rack before serving. Enjoy your delicious treats!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making delicious blueberry cookies is simple, but a few common mistakes can affect the outcome.

  • Using old ingredients: Ensure that your baking soda and flour are fresh. Old ingredients can lead to flat or dense cookies.
  • Overmixing the dough: Mix just until combined. Overmixing can make the cookies tough instead of soft and chewy.
  • Not measuring accurately: Use proper measuring tools for flour and sugar. Inaccurate measurements can alter the texture and flavor of the cookies.
  • Skipping cooling time: Allow cookies to cool on a wire rack. Skipping this step can result in soggy bottoms or overcooked edges.
  • Ignoring oven temperature: Make sure your oven is preheated correctly. Baking at the wrong temperature can cause uneven cooking.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store in an airtight container for up to 1 week.
  • Place par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.

Freezing Delicious Blueberry Cookies

  • Freeze in an airtight container for up to 3 months.
  • Layer with parchment paper to avoid freezer burn.

Reheating Delicious Blueberry Cookies

  • Oven: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Place cookies on a baking sheet for about 5-7 minutes.
  • Microwave: Heat one cookie at a time for about 10-15 seconds. Be careful not to overheat!
  • Stovetop: Warm in a skillet on low heat for a couple of minutes, flipping occasionally.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some common questions about making delicious blueberry cookies.

How do I make my Delicious Blueberry Cookies softer?

To achieve softer cookies, try adding a bit more butter or reducing the baking time slightly.

Can I substitute frozen blueberries for fresh ones?

Yes, frozen blueberries work well! Just make sure not to thaw them before adding them to the dough.

What should I do if my Delicious Blueberry Cookies are too dry?

If your cookies come out dry, next time add an extra tablespoon of butter or egg yolk for moisture.

Can I use other fruits in this cookie recipe?

Absolutely! You can replace blueberries with raspberries or chopped strawberries for different flavors.

How long can I store Delicious Blueberry Cookies?

You can keep them stored in an airtight container at room temperature for about a week, or freeze them for up to three months.
